Q: What is a terminal compression lug used for in electrical systems?

A: A terminal compression lug connects cables to electrical equipment securely. It ensures reliable conductivity and resists corrosion, making it ideal for high-pressure or high-current applications. Proper installation requires specialized crimping tools.

Q: How does a 6 copper ground rod improve grounding systems?

A: A 6-foot copper ground rod provides a low-resistance path to dissipate electrical faults safely. Its copper material resists soil corrosion, ensuring long-term stability. It’s commonly used in residential and industrial grounding setups.

Q: Are terminal compression lugs compatible with copper ground rods?

A: Yes, terminal compression lugs can connect grounding cables to copper rods. They ensure a secure, corrosion-resistant bond critical for effective grounding. Always use lugs rated for outdoor or underground applications.

Q: What tools are needed to install a terminal compression lug on a ground rod?

A: A hydraulic crimping tool is essential for proper lug installation. Additionally, wire brushes clean the rod and cable surfaces, ensuring optimal contact. Follow manufacturer torque specifications for reliability.

Q: Why choose copper for both compression lugs and ground rods?

A: Copper offers excellent conductivity and corrosion resistance, ideal for electrical connections. Using copper lugs with copper rods minimizes galvanic corrosion risks. This combination ensures durability in harsh environments.
